Trump On Pahalgam Terror Attack: 'India-Pakistan Tensions Go Back 1,500 Years'

Zee News Saturday, 26 April 2025
After expressing full support for India following the terror attack in Kashmir’s Pahalgam, US President Donald Trump took a likely U-turn amid tensions between India and Pakistan. Speaking on the unrest between India and Pakistan over the Pahalgam terror attack, Trump said on Friday that there have always been tensions between the two countries, and they will figure it out between themselves “one way or the other”.
